How Do Fetal Lungs Start Making Surfactant? .

The procedure begins with special cells in the lungs called kind II alveolar cells. These cells start creating early in maternity. Around week 20, they start saving something called lamellar bodies. These are little bundles filled with the ingredients for surfactant. The main ingredient is a fat-like molecule called dipalmitoylphosphatidylcholine (DPPC). There are also unique proteins blended in, like SP-A, SP-B, SP-C, and SP-D. These assist the surfactant job better. Hormonal agents like cortisol and thyroid hormone give the signal to start manufacturing. As the due day obtains more detailed, these signals get more powerful. Applications: Just How Do Doctors Use This Knowledge in The Real World? .

Physicians make use of the timeline of surfactant growth to make clever options. If a mama is likely to provide early, doctors may give her steroid shots. These steroids accelerate surfactant manufacturing in the infant’s lungs. This easy action reduces the threat of breathing problems by a great deal. After birth, if an early baby reveals signs of RDS, doctors can offer artificial surfactant right into the lungs. This treatment has actually conserved numerous lives considering that it became typical in the 1990s. Healthcare facilities currently consistently inspect lung maturation in risky pregnancies. They might check amniotic liquid for surfactant levels. Every one of this originates from recognizing specifically when and how surfactant shows up. FAQs Regarding Surfactant and Fetal Lung Development .

Do all infants make surfactant at the very same time?
No. The majority of start around week 24, but the quantity differs. Some children make more sooner, others later. Genetics, health and wellness, and also sex contribute. Girls usually grow quicker than children.

Can anything delay surfactant manufacturing?
Yes. Certain conditions like mother’s diabetes or serious infections can reduce it down. Stress and anxiety during pregnancy may also affect timing.

Is artificial surfactant as good as natural surfactant?
It is really close. Modern versions simulate natural surfactant well. They consist of essential lipids and proteins. While not ideal, they work fast and lower issues.

How much time does it take for a preemie’s lungs to capture up?
The majority of babies reach full surfactant feature by 35 to 37 weeks, also if birthed previously. With clinical support, their lungs maintain developing outside the womb.

Can surfactant problems take place in full-term infants?
Seldom, but indeed. Some genetic disorders influence surfactant manufacturing. Infections or birth stress can additionally cause short-term issues. These cases need unique treatment.
